Subject: Key rotation — Proselint-Q

Team,

The credential used by Proselint-Q, our documentation linter, to push results into the Marrowgate reporting service was rotated this morning. The old key stops working Friday. Update the linter's CI secret before then or the nightly docs check will fail silently — yes, silently, we haven't fixed that yet. Rotation cadence is now quarterly per the Halverton audit. Future rotations follow the same process documented in the linter repo. New key follows.

API key for taduf-yahif: qvz11-nMDtAWg6H2u

Facilities ticket — Oakhampton Plaza front desk. Reported by: T. Marisch, Velgrave Consulting. Issue: visitors for the Larkspur project are being sent to the wrong lift bank. Action: reception to direct all Larkspur guests to Lift Bank B and issue day passes there. For the interim B-lobby door, staff should use this code:

turnstile pass: bdg-YEOZLM-79341408

## Step 4: Repoint the solver store

Stop the Perioda solver workers before migrating. Run the schema bump with `perioda-migrate up`, verify the constraints table reports version 12, then restart workers one at a time. Do not touch the scheduling queue mid-run. Once workers are healthy, update the solver's primary datastore to the following connection string.

replica DSN, bagaf-bagep: mssql://praion_svc:7RJjXrE@db-3c46.halixcorp.internal:5432/zorix

## Deep-Link Routing

The Fablink router resolves inbound app links for the Quenby mobile suite. If users report links opening the web fallback instead of the app, check that the association files are being served and that the router pods pass health checks. Most incidents trace back to a stale route manifest. After any manifest change, redeploy and verify against the active configuration shown below.

settings of fahag-haduf:
[ulaox]
port = 8443
region = south-2
host = ulaox.lumiccorp.internal
timeout_ms = 500
retries = 8